We aim to explore this by 3D printing a Ukulele using wood filament. This unique filament is a blend of PLA and wood powder. To accentuate the visual appeal of our Ukulele, we intend to engrave a parametric design inspired by music notes onto its body, melding the visual representation of music with its audible form.<\/p>\n\n\n\n<p class=\"has-larger-font-size wp-block-paragraph\"><strong>Team Members:<\/strong><\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li class=\"has-large-font-size\">Michel Roberts<\/li>\n\n\n\n<li class=\"has-large-font-size\">Daniel Morales-Garcia<\/li>\n<\/ul>\n\n\n\n<p class=\"has-larger-font-size wp-block-paragraph\"><strong>Deliverables:<\/strong><\/p>\n\n\n\n<p class=\"wp-block-paragraph\">3D Printed Ukulele with engraved parametric design inspired by music notes.<\/p>\n\n\n\n<p class=\"has-larger-font-size wp-block-paragraph\"><strong>Timeline<\/strong>:<\/p>\n\n\n\n<p class=\"wp-block-paragraph\"><strong>Week 1:<\/strong> Familiarize with the wood filament and start test printing.
